The video discusses the unique approach of Glenstone Museum, emphasizing its integration with nature and focus on challenging art. Mark Bradford shares insights into his artistic journey and the use of nontraditional materials. The conversation highlights the importance of making art accessible, community outreach, and the role of art in learning. It also touches on the art market's value perceptions and future trends in art experiences.
